Abstract
► Carotid bodies, afferents in carotid sinus nerve and petrosal/nodose ganglia express long form of leptin receptor (Ob-Rb). ► Intermittent hypoxia (IH) in conscious animal elicits an increase in plasma levels of leptin. ► IH and systemic injections of leptin induces pSTAT3 and fos/Fra-1 protein expression in carotid body glomus cells. ► IH and systemic injections of leptin induces fos/Fra-1 expression in petrosal and nodose ganglion cells. ► These data suggest that leptin released during IH may modulate the activity of peripheral chemoreceptor reflex.
